An esteemed Russian army officer has been fatally wounded following an explosion in Moscow, according to an investigative body.

The event took place on Monday morning when an IED planted beneath a vehicle exploded, leading to the death of Lieutenant General Fanil Sarvarov.

Sarvarov was the head of the armed forces' unit responsible for operational readiness.

The committee indicated that one theory under investigation involves the possible involvement of Ukrainian intelligence services. So far, Ukraine has not issued a comment.

Site of the Incident

Officials have been sent to the scene, which is said to be in a southerly district of the metropolis.

Accounts state the blast happened in a parking area near a residential building.

History of Assaults

Since the onset of the full-scale conflict in Ukraine, a string of Russian military officials have been subjected to assaults within Moscow.

This most recent event echoes other notable incidents, such as:

  • General Yaroslav Moskalik was lost his life in a automobile blast in Moscow earlier this year.
  • General Igor Kirillov perished in late 2024 when a explosive concealed on a scooter was detonated remotely.

While a informant earlier attributed Kirillov's death to Ukraine's security service, such claims are never publicly admitted as a matter of official stance.

The conflict has witnessed covert operations moving into the heart of the Russian capital.

The probe into General Sarvarov's death remains active.
